Understanding the Role of a UX Designer

In the ever-evolving world of digital strategy, the role of a User Experience (UX) designer has become increasingly vital. A UX designer focuses on optimizing the user's interaction with a product, ensuring that it meets their needs effectively and efficiently. This encompasses various aspects, from research and design to testing and implementation, all of which feed into a broader digital strategy that drives business success.

Key Responsibilities of a UX Designer

UX designers have a multifaceted role that contributes significantly to digital strategy. Here are some key responsibilities:

  1. User Research: Conducting surveys, interviews, and usability testing to gather insights about user behavior and preferences.
  2. Information Architecture: Organizing content and data in a way that provides coherent structure for users to navigate easily through digital platforms.
  3. Wireframing and Prototyping: Creating visual representations of the product concepts to facilitate feedback and iteration during the development process.
  4. Collaborating with Cross-Functional Teams: Working alongside developers, product managers, and marketing teams to align user experience with business objectives.
  5. Usability Testing: Continuously evaluating the usability of products through testing and analytics, ensuring ongoing improvements are made.

Why UX Design is Integral to Digital Strategy

The integration of UX design within digital strategy offers several advantages:

  • User-Centered Focus: Prioritizing user needs and behaviors creates products that resonate more with target audiences, leading to higher engagement rates.
  • Increased Accessibility: UX designers work to make digital products accessible to all users, thereby expanding the market reach and ensuring compliance with standards and regulations.
  • Enhanced Brand Loyalty: A positive user experience fosters stronger emotional connections with the brand, encouraging repeat business and long-term loyalty.

Benefits of UX Design in Digital Strategy

The role of a UX designer significantly impacts overall digital strategy. Here are some primary benefits:

  • Improved Conversion Rates: Well-designed user experiences lead to higher conversion rates by minimizing obstacles in the user journey.
  • Reduced Development Costs: Investing in UX design early in the development process can prevent costly revisions later down the line.
  • Higher Customer Satisfaction: Satisfied users are more likely to recommend the product to others, amplifying organic growth through word-of-mouth.

How to Leverage UX Design in Your Digital Strategy

To maximize the effectiveness of UX design within your digital strategy, follow these actionable steps:

  1. Define Clear Goals: Establish what you aim to achieve with your digital product and how UX design can facilitate those objectives.
  2. Conduct Comprehensive User Research: Invest time in understanding your users to tailor your design approach accordingly. This will help address user pain points effectively.
  3. Create User Personas: Develop detailed personas representing your target audience, which helps in guiding design decisions.
  4. Iterate on Designs: Utilize prototyping and user feedback to make continuous improvements. Testing at various stages ensures user acceptance and satisfaction.
  5. Measure Success with Analytics: Use analytics tools to track user interactions. Adjust strategies based on real data to ensure ongoing optimization.

Frequently Asked Questions

What qualifications does a UX designer need?

A UX designer typically holds a background in design, psychology, or human-computer interaction. Proficiency in design tools and a strong understanding of user research methodologies are also crucial.

How does UX design impact SEO?

Well-designed user experiences contribute to lower bounce rates and longer engagement times, positively affecting search engine rankings. Moreover, a clear information architecture aids search engines in effectively indexing your website.

Is UX design relevant for all digital products?

Yes, every digital product, from websites to mobile apps, benefits from thoughtful UX design. Regardless of complexity, a user-centered approach increases the likelihood of meeting user expectations.
